Correct answer kglad

Forgot, i have one other question since you know adobe?  Before i delete all these trial programs from adobe, is there anyone of them that will open a swf file??


i'm not sure what you see when you click the message 1 link, but this is what i see:

the flash player projector for your os will play swf's outside a browser.
